How they compare
Croatia currently reports 3.6% against 3.4% in Benin, a difference of 0.2%.
That makes Croatia's figure about 1.1 times Benin's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 10 shared years of data; in 2010 it was Benin ahead.
Benin ranks 70th and Croatia ranks 68th of 118 countries.
Benin has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Benin | Croatia |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 8.4% | 1.5% | 6.9% | Benin |
| 2020s | 3.5% | 2.9% | 0.6% | Benin |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
